Number of PSE electric customers with solar arrays tops 3,000

Even with a reputation of gray skies in western Washington, solar energy works. More and more Puget Sound Energy (PSE) electric customers are turning to solar arrays to help generate clean, renewable energy at their homes, businesses and public buildings. As of this week, that number hit 3,000.

“Solar equipment has become increasingly affordable, and that’s a main reason we’re seeing a greater number of customers determining now’s a good time to make the investment,” said Jake Wade, manager of PSE’s solar program. “And the benefits can be seen immediately.”

In PSE’s service area, residential customers make up roughly 90 percent of those with solar arrays; the remaining 10 percent are commercial properties and municipal locations, such as a library or a city building.
